Presidents Message Moose Jaw Pavers is a cycling club with a definite desire to include all forms of cycling. Last season we advertised rides not only “road” and “off road” but cruiser rides as well.
Again this year we will be attempting to entice cyclists of all variety’s to come out and enjoy not only fresh air and exercise but the social aspect of cycling as well .
The road rides will hopefully attract enough riders that we can divide into two or three groups so that everyone can enjoy the type of ride they are looking for. This means we want recreational riders, fitness riders and racing riders. Watch for publicity around an introductory evening where we can get everyone out and discuss what people would like to have in the way of weekly rides.
Off road rides will include both Wakamow and Buffalo Pound trail riding and will also have some social (wiener roast & beverages) events planned. While off road riding doesn’t lend itself to group riding, as well as road riding does, there is no reason why we can’t ride together (maybe share in the trail maintenance) and socialize together.
Cruiser rides are an opportunity for recreational riders looking for a little exercise with like minded individuals with maybe a stop at a local coffee shop or watering hole to again add some socializing. Again watch the local media for information regarding these rides and watch for a “critical mass ride once a month starting in the early spring.
Soon we will have a schedule posted listing the days, times and meeting places for different rides.
